Lets compare vitamin content per 500 calories of Cereals, WHEATENA, cooked with water, with salt vs Boiled Broccoli:
500 kcal of Boiled and Drained Broccoli contain more Vitamin A, 9.7 times more Vitamin B1, 9.4 times more Vitamin B2, 1.7 times more Vitamin B3, 24.7 times more Vitamin B5, 17.7 times more Vitamin B6, 20.2 times more Vitamin B9, more Vitamin C, 4.6 times more Vitamin E and 594.6 times more Vitamin K than Cereals, WHEATENA, cooked with water, with salt.
500 calories of Cereals, WHEATENA, cooked with water, with salt have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in B1, Vitamin B5, Vitamin C and Vitamin K
Both Cereals, WHEATENA, cooked with water, with salt as well as Boiled and Drained Broccoli have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B12 in 500 calories.
Comparing minerals per 500 calories for Cereals, WHEATENA, cooked with water, with salt vs Boiled Broccoli:
500 calories of Cereals, WHEATENA, cooked with water, with salt have 2.5 times more Manganese, 4.1 times more Selenium and 3.4 times more Sodium than Boiled Broccoli.
While 500 kcal of Boiled and Drained Broccoli contain 1.8 times more Copper, 2 times more Iron, 1.7 times more Magnesium, 1.9 times more Phosphorus, 6.4 times more Potassium and 1.8 times more Water than Cereals, WHEATENA, cooked with water, with salt.
Both Cereals, WHEATENA, cooked with water, with salt and Boiled Broccoli contain similar levels of Calcium and Zinc per 500 calories.
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 500 calories:
500 calories of Cereals, WHEATENA, cooked with water, with salt have 2.6 times more Omega 6 than Boiled Broccoli.
While 500 kcal of Boiled and Drained Broccoli contain 11.1 times more Omega 3, 9.4 times more Sugars, 2.8 times more Fiber and 2 times more Protein than Cereals, WHEATENA, cooked with water, with salt.
Both Cereals, WHEATENA, cooked with water, with salt and Boiled Broccoli offer comparable quantities of Energy and Carbohydrate per 500 calories.
